How many degrees can 3000w of solar power generate
A 3000W, or 3kW, solar panel refers to the maximum power it can produce under standard test conditions (STC). These conditions include a cell temperature of 25°C and a solar irradiation of 1000 W/m². How many kilowatt-hours of electricity does a 1500w solar power generation system generate
If we know both the solar panel size and peak sun hours at our location, we can calculate how many kilowatts does a solar panel produce per day using this equation: Daily kWh Production = Solar Panel Wattage × Peak Sun Hours × 0. 75 / 1000. For 10kW per day, you would need about a 3kW solar system. The energy E in kilowatt-hours (kWh) per day is equal to the power P in watts (W) times number of usage hours per day t divided by 1000 watts per kilowatt: E(kWh/day) = P(W) × t(h/day) / 1000 (W/kW) Energy consumption calculator. 5kWh of power per day, hence to generate 1,500 kWh per month (50 kWh per day) you need (50/4. 5=) 11 kW of solar system having (11000/400 = ) 28 numbers of 400 Watt solar panels.
